LONGING TO BE WITH HIM Greetings to readers on this platform worldwide. Quite a while! This write-up is for all of us and is asking everyone of us a question. The question is, do you know what becomes of you tomorrow? Do you know what happens to you few minutes and seconds from now? Do you know your death day? Everyone knows his/ her birthday, but who knows his/her death day? No one knows. Are you sure of your salvation? Are you sure after living this world, you are reigning with Christ? Are you sure there is no spot on your garment? Are you sure you are without blame? Are you prepared for the roll shall be called? Are you prepared for the trumpet? Are you fit for the kingdom of GOD? Finally, are you longing to be with GOD? These questions are for us all, and should be answered in our hearts. The bible said, we shall not die but live to declare the glory of GOD. Yes, but one day everyone leaves this world, that verse is for us to live and be fulfilled before leaving the world. However, as children of GOD we are to long to be with GOD. We are to remind ourselves, because we are not of this world; this world is temporarily for us, we still have a great place to reign with Christ, only if we are fit. The bible said, no one but his hands on the plough and looks back is fit for the kingdom of GOD. Many are not fit for GOD’S kingdom, many are not ready at all, the trumpet might sound anytime, or do you know your death day? You might think you will last longer, but not. It is appointed unto a man to die once, and after death judgment follows. What becomes of us after leaving this world? Hmmm! Apostle Paul said in Philippians 1 vs 23: Sometimes I want to live, and at other time I don’t, for I long to go and be with Christ. It was because, he was so sure of his salvation, he has the confidence and boldness, he is reigning with GOD. That is how it should be with us, we are to be sure of our salvation, and not look back, we are to be focused and set our affections on things above and not on things of the world. Longing to be with GOD is us, sure of our salvation and us doing what pleases him. May GOD give us the grace to long to be with him (AMEN).
